Hey Guys,

recently i bought a GTX580, in preparation for BF3.
when BF3 came out the new Nvidia driver was released, which boosts performance by like 33% so basically the game is unplayable without this driver.

but for some odd reason, after i turn my pc off, then back on again, it BSOD's.
right after the windows logo has appeared.

ive done plenty of research on this issue, but am unable to find a solution.
But its only when the 285.62 or 280.** driver's are installed.

when it BSOD's
the screen shows a bunch of generic BSOD material than this:
Technical Infomation:
*** STOP: 0x00000116 (0xFFFFFA800A627010, 0xFFFFF880132469C8, 0x0000000000000000, 0x0000000000000002)
***nvlddmkm.sys - Address FFFFF880132469C8 base at FFFFF880130D1000, Datestamp 4e99233b

BF3 Tech Support had my son roll back to the 285.38 drivers. Was better but there were still problems....including no SLI.

Then a follow up suggested that he remove Asus Smart Doctor or any other "performance enhancing software". Note that he did not have SmartDoctor doing anything. He had previously OC'd his two 560 Ti' cards to 1000+ MHz but had returned them to factory settings to assist in troubleshooting. Despite SD not being loaded, its mere presence was somehow borking BF3..... he uninstalled Afterburner and SmartDoctor and now no BSOD's and SLI working. Oh and he went back to 285.62 no problems
